What is the gesture by Catholics prior to the reading of the Gospel when each person crosses their forehead lips and heart?

As far as I know, it doesn't have a distinct name, and is just called "The Sign of the Cross," like other similar gestures. It is commonly accompanied by a prayer: "May the words of the Holy Gospel be in my mind, in my mouth, and in my heart."

When is prior service cost recognized as a pension expense?

Prior service cost should not be recognized as pension expense entirely in the year of initiation, but should be recognized during the service periods of those employees who are expected to receive benefits under the plan. Consequently, unrecognized prior service cost is amortized over the service life of the employees who will receive benefits and is a component of net period pension expense each period.
